| description abstract | A complex mode approach is presented to analyze an externally damped viscoelastic Timoshenko beam subjected to distributed loads. The eigenfunctions of the original and adjoint equations are used to decouple the equations. Any conventional or nonstandard boundary conditions at beam ends can be handled with equal ease. Numerical response results are presented for random loads with spatial and temporal correlations. | |
